The global intravenous infusion pump market size was valued at USD 5.3 billion in 2023, driven by factors such as the rising prevalence of chronic diseases, an aging population, and advancements in infusion pump technology across the globe. The market size is anticipated to grow at a CAGR of 7.6% during the forecast period of 2024-2032 to achieve a value of USD 10.2 billion by 2032.

Intravenous Infusion Pump: Introduction

An Intravenous (IV) Infusion Pump is a medical device designed to deliver fluids, such as nutrients, medications, and blood products, into a patient's body in controlled amounts. These pumps are essential in healthcare settings as they provide precise control over the rate and duration of fluid delivery, ensuring patients receive the correct dosage at the right time. They are commonly used in various medical scenarios, ranging from routine hydration to administering critical medications in intensive care units.

IV infusion pumps can be programmed according to the specific needs of the patient, and their use reduces the risk of manual errors, enhancing patient safety. Their introduction into medical practice has revolutionized the administration of intravenous therapies, making it more efficient, accurate, and safe.

Key Trends in the Global Intravenous Infusion Pump Market

Several key trends were shaping the global intravenous (IV) infusion pump market. First, there was a growing demand for smart infusion pumps equipped with advanced safety features like dose error reduction systems (DERS) and interoperability with electronic health records (EHRs). This was driven by an increased focus on patient safety and reducing medication errors. Second, the market was witnessing a surge in the adoption of wireless or connected infusion pumps, allowing for real-time monitoring and data analytics. This trend was fuelled by the broader digitization of healthcare and the push towards data-driven decision-making. Third, there was a noticeable shift towards ambulatory infusion pumps due to the rising trend of home healthcare and outpatient treatment, catering to patient convenience and cost reduction.

Additionally, the market was experiencing increased investment in R&D, leading to innovations in pump technology, such as enhanced battery life and user-friendly interfaces. Lastly, there was a growing emphasis on disposable or single-use infusion pumps, particularly in response to concerns over cross-contamination and hospital-acquired infections. These trends were collectively driving growth and innovation in the IV infusion pump market, responding to the evolving needs of healthcare systems and patients worldwide.

Global Intravenous Infusion Pump Market Overview

The global intravenous (IV) infusion pump market was experiencing significant growth, primarily driven by factors such as the rising prevalence of chronic diseases, an aging population, and advancements in infusion pump technology. The market encompassed a range of products, including volumetric pumps, syringe pumps, ambulatory pumps, and disposable pumps, catering to diverse medical needs.

North America was a dominant region in the market, largely due to its well-established healthcare infrastructure and high adoption rates of advanced medical technologies. However, the Asia Pacific region was also emerging as a significant market, fuelled by growing healthcare expenditures and increasing awareness of advanced treatment options.

The market was characterized by intense competition among key players, who were constantly innovating and expanding their product portfolios. Challenges such as stringent regulatory requirements and concerns about device-related errors were also influencing market dynamics. Overall, the global IV infusion pump market was poised for sustained growth, with technological advancements and increasing healthcare needs acting as primary catalysts.
